122 /* Interrupts/Exceptions */
124 X86_TRAP_DE = 0, /* 0, Divide-by-zero */
125 X86_TRAP_DB, /* 1, Debug */
126 X86_TRAP_NMI, /* 2, Non-maskable Interrupt */
127 X86_TRAP_BP, /* 3, Breakpoint */
128 X86_TRAP_OF, /* 4, Overflow */
129 X86_TRAP_BR, /* 5, Bound Range Exceeded */
130 X86_TRAP_UD, /* 6, Invalid Opcode */
131 X86_TRAP_NM, /* 7, Device Not Available */
132 X86_TRAP_DF, /* 8, Double Fault */
133 X86_TRAP_OLD_MF, /* 9, Coprocessor Segment Overrun */
134 X86_TRAP_TS, /* 10, Invalid TSS */
135 X86_TRAP_NP, /* 11, Segment Not Present */
136 X86_TRAP_SS, /* 12, Stack Segment Fault */
137 X86_TRAP_GP, /* 13, General Protection Fault */
138 X86_TRAP_PF, /* 14, Page Fault */
139 X86_TRAP_SPURIOUS, /* 15, Spurious Interrupt */
140 X86_TRAP_MF, /* 16, x87 Floating-Point Exception */
141 X86_TRAP_AC, /* 17, Alignment Check */
142 X86_TRAP_MC, /* 18, Machine Check */
143 X86_TRAP_XF, /* 19, SIMD Floating-Point Exception */
144 X86_TRAP_IRET = 32, /* 32, IRET Exception */
